The Fallout from HP’s Humane Acquisition | TechCrunch
HP's $116 million acquisition of AI Pin maker Humane has led to a chaotic situation, with many employees receiving job offers from HP while others were left without jobs. The startup will discontinue sales of its $499 AI Pins and phase out the wearable's capabilities after February 28. As a result, customers who bought an AI Pin in the last 90 days are eligible for a refund.
